Output 562e6e995c6805ddc35aa25a3b3f234d859887228d402ae1bfb354bb1c99aa3f:2

value
420160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30a35b2afafd0421d3c38adf9e5badaeb5bb4753 OP_EQUAL
address
368C3w8fyfNCrTXH8s55TFtHSKuHZY7LGA
transaction
562e6e995c6805ddc35aa25a3b3f234d859887228d402ae1bfb354bb1c99aa3f
spent
true